 For the Glass Jars with Wooden Lids:

Glass jars can be cleaned using various techniques, which are chosen based on the level of dirt and how long the stains have been there. Before starting the cleaning process, it's crucial to separate the lids from the glass jars.

Using Warm Water and Dish Soap:

For glass jars free of tough stains, utilize warm water, gentle dish soap, a soft brush, or sponge for cleaning. Avoid abrasive scrubbers and harsh soaps to prevent scratching the glass. Ensure thorough rinsing and proper drying before utilizing the jars.

Deep Cleaning for Stubborn Stains:

To tackle tough stains, particularly dried food residue in glass jars, employ this technique: Submerge the glass jars with wooden lids in a basin of warm, soapy water for a minimum of half an hour or until the stain begins to dissolve. Proceed by gently scrubbing with a soft brush or sponge before drying thoroughly.

Using Baking Soda for Tougher Stains:

Stubborn stains on glass jars accompanied by lids may prove resistant to standard cleaning techniques. If faced with such a situation, employing baking soda could be the solution. To utilize this approach, create a mixture by combining baking soda with a small amount of water. Gently scrub the affected region with the paste using a soft sponge. Subsequently, ensure to thoroughly wash the entire jar, rinse it with warm water, and diligently dry it to completion.

Using Vinegar for Hard Water Stains:

If you notice white spots or cloudiness caused by water on your glass jars, you can eliminate them by using a mixture of water and white vinegar. Simply create a solution with equal parts of water and vinegar, then apply it to the affected areas on the glass containers. Allow the solution to sit for approximately 30 minutes by soaking, spraying, or filling the jars. Afterward, thoroughly rinse off the solution and ensure the jars are properly dried.

Cleaning Metal and Wooden Lids:

For glass jars, ensure the metal or wooden lids are kept clean by using a gentle sponge and soap for washing and drying thoroughly. This prevents the development of mold or mildew. Additionally, make it a habit to regularly dust and wipe these lids with a moist cloth to eliminate spills and dust buildup.
